Resumo: |
This paper has as a goal to describe the mechanical behavior of the CDW recycled concrete in compression, using a model of isotropic damage adapted to the variation of contents of substitution of natural aggregates by recycled ones. The methodology that is presented uses the isotropic model by Mazars as a constitutive equation for the CDW concrete writing its adjustment parameters Ac and Bc as square polynomials according to the percentage of the aggregate substitution. Mixtures with water/ciment relationship equal to 0,45 and 0,80 were analyzed. The model was evaluated for conventional concrete and recycled concretes with 50 % and 100 % of aggregate substitution. The results show good approximation between the analytical and numerical values obtained with the adapted isotropic model of damage and experimental tests of axial compression and resistance to split tensile strength in the flexural strength of the concretes. |
